Our Goals and Beliefs

We do our best to produce quality dogs based on health, temperament, and conformation to the breed standard. We realize that not all dogs will be shown; therefore, we believe that health and temperament are extremely important when selecting a pair to breed. That’s why we obtain hip and eye clearances on our breeding dogs prior to mating and only breed gentle, affectionate dogs. We research the pedigrees, health and temperament (when possible) on our breeding dogs at least 4 generations back to minimize the chance of any faults being passed on to the offspring. However, pedigree alone does not insure a good dog. Each dog must be evaluated on its own merits.

Breeding is more than just mating a male and female. It is about choosing the right male to breed to the female to improve the line, for the betterment of the breed. It is a daily learning process filled with constant research into genetics, structure, temperament, and natural ability to name a few. It is about keeping up with the latest medical advances and research, talking with other reputable breeders, looking for trends - good and bad.

Don't be fooled by the word "breeder." There are a lot of amateurs who call themselves breeders. They don't have the knowledge or experience to be professionals. It doesn't take expertise to mate dogs; they can do it on their own. It does take time, hard work, and perseverance to consistantly produce better quality dogs.
